Now the GTech Data...
This is just part of a screen capture of a 7 min 45 sec section of the Dragon. The top part is Lateral G's. (Up = Right Turn, Down = Left Turn) bottom part is Longitudinal G's (Up = Accelerate, Down = Brake). The scale along the bottom is time in seconds.
As you can see, the turns basically lead one into the other. I was quite impressed with the car's handling numbers.
On this particular run, I wasn't going for speed, so my braking and acceleration numbers are not as high as they could be.
My overall highs for the whole day were:
Braking: 1.12 G
Left Turn: 1.29 G
Right Turn: 1.30 G
Accelerating: 0.55 G
Before you flame, remember the road is banked in many turns, yielding high numbers than possible on flat roads.
